There are four phases to my training here at Harvest-Chicago. The first phase, only three weeks, was the Harvest DNA phase where I learned all things Harvest. The second phase has been preaching, eight total weeks, with each week dedicated to one aspect of preaching. The past week has concerned delivery of the sermon and this coming week, each of us church planters will preach sermons on Ephesians passages assigned to us. We will be preaching to a sizable chunk of the staff at Harvest. The worship team will be leading worship before and after our sermon. Essentially, this Friday, we will each have a simulated Harvest worship service during which we will be preaching. Therefore, we have to work with the worship team to determine the songs and flow of service, etc. This week will also simulate a "regular" pastoral week regarding preparation for the sermon. This training continues to be great!
My passage is Ephesians 4:7-16, one of my favorite passages in the New Testament. It will be posted online by next week sometime I hope!
